Thank you for your comments ! The N+ development made the current lines in the sand more obvious and brought out more texture in the wood. I took 9 negatives of this subject and a couple of frames on the next roll (normal dev.). The normal developed images look flat.
 
I think this is great but the water distracts from the log which I think is the main object of interest.
 
I don't know if the water is a distraction. Without the water it is a totally different concept: an abstract instead of a detail in a landscape. I included the edge of the ocean to give it a sense of scale and location. It also gives the flowlines a place to flow to.
